摘要
为提高捕获速度且减小资源消耗,以"多段匹配滤波器+快速傅里叶变换(FFT)"架构为基础,提出并实现了一种新的适用于高动态下全球定位系统(GPS)P码直捕的时频二维并行搜索算法,其新颖性在于采用"折叠滤波器+重排序随机存取存储器(RAM)"结构实现了多段匹配滤波器,并在现场可编程门阵列(FPGA)中全并行地实现了捕获算法.采用流水线结构的硬件实现表明,新算法占用的资源约为原来的1/16.仿真结果和实际测试都表明,该算法在GPS高动态下能更快完成P码直捕.
Based on the framework of "Multi-bank matched filter + FFT", a new acquisition algorithm is proposed and implemented to accelerate acquisition speed and decrease resources consumption, it is based on time and frequency domain parallel search and applicable to P code direct acquisition in global positioning system (GPS) high dynamic situation. Its advantage is multi-bank matched filter's implementation in the structure of "folded filters + re-order RAM" and its field-programmable gate array(FPGA) implementation in parallel. The pipelined implementation shows that the new algorithm occupies about 1/16 of the old one. Simulation and field test show that the algorithm improves P code direct acquisition performance in GPS high dynamic situation.
出处
《北京邮电大学学报》
EI
CAS
CSCD
北大核心
2009年第3期91-95,共5页
Journal of Beijing University of Posts and Telecommunications
基金
国家科技支撑计划项目(2007BAH05B02-04)
关键词
捕获
匹配滤波器
折叠滤波器
现场可编程门阵列
acquisition
matched filters
folded filters
field-programmable gate array